Sustainability in Manufacturing

  • Green Manufacturing: Focuses on reducing waste, emissions, and energy use.
  • Circular Economy: Designing products for reuse, repair, and recycling to minimize environmental impact.
  • Renewable Energy Use: Solar, wind, and hydropower adoption in manufacturing plants.
  • Sustainable Supply Chains: Ethical sourcing, reducing carbon footprints, and transparent logistics.
  • Regulatory Compliance: Meeting international standards like ISO 14001 for environmental management.

Industry 4.0 (The Fourth Industrial Revolution)

  • Key Technologies:
    • IoT (Internet of Things): Smart sensors connecting machines for real-time data sharing.
    • AI & Machine Learning: Predictive maintenance, process optimization, and quality control.
    • Robotics & Automation: Collaborative robots (cobots) working alongside humans.
    • Big Data & Analytics: Data-driven decision-making to improve efficiency and reduce downtime.
    • Digital Twins: Virtual replicas of production systems to test changes without disrupting operations.
    • Additive Manufacturing (3D Printing): Enables rapid prototyping and localized production.
  • Impact: Increased customization (mass personalization), shorter lead times, and agile production lines.

Regional Manufacturing Trends

  • Asia (China, India, Southeast Asia):
    • China: Remains a manufacturing powerhouse, shifting from low-cost goods to advanced tech products.
    • India: Growing focus on electronics, automotive, and pharmaceuticals.
    • Southeast Asia: Vietnam, Thailand, and Indonesia attract investments due to lower costs.
  • United States: Reshoring efforts, smart factories, and advanced manufacturing using AI and robotics.
  • Europe: Leading in green manufacturing, precision engineering, and high-tech industries like aerospace.
  • Africa: Emerging as a new hub for textiles, automotive, and electronics manufacturing.
